Company Profile: Shandong Saier Chemical Technology Development Co., Ltd.

Founded in December 2004, Shandong Saier Chemical Technology Development Co., Ltd. has established a formidable presence in the global chemical landscape. Headquartered at No.207, WeiLiu Road, Qilu Chemical Industrial Park, Linzi, Zibo City, Shandong Province, China, the company boasts a robust financial foundation with a registered capital of 60 million yuan. By strategic positioning within one of China's premier industrial chemical clusters, Saier Chemical bridges the gap between basic hydrocarbon feedstocks and high-value fine chemical intermediates.

During its developmental phases, the enterprise focused intensely on refining eco-friendly high-boiling aromatic solvents and basic aliphatic solutions. Its fundamental product matrix—comprising S-100, S-150, S-150ND, S-180, and S-200 aromatic solvents, Solvent naphtha, TOPSOL, KOCOSOL, Aromatic Hydrocarbon solutions, and high-performance heat transfer oils such as L-QC320—quickly set domestic standards. Saier leveraged direct pipelines and supply agreements with national petrochemical giants including Sinopec, PetroChina, ChemChina, Zhejiang Petrochemical, and Hengli Petrochemical to guarantee absolute quality assurance and raw material consistency.

Over two decades of strategic scaling, Saier Chemical optimized its operations to reach an impressive manufacturing capacity of 720,000 tons per year. Initially serving China's heavy industrial zones across Beijing, Shanghai, Tianjin, Hebei, Shandong, and Henan, the enterprise quickly expanded its reach. Today, Saier is a recognized global exporter delivering premium chemical products to critical markets across Europe, the Americas, Asia-Pacific, and Southeast Asia. Macro-Scale Industry Solutions: Where Science Meets Scaled Utility

Our product portfolio is engineered to support key modern industrial sectors:

1. Agrochemical Formulations & Green Solvents

Modern crop protection relies on effective delivery systems and key active ingredients. Our low-naphthalene aromatic solvents, including S-150ND and S-200, are excellent carrier fluids for emulsifiable concentrates (EC), offering low phytotoxicity and high safety margins. Additionally, organic intermediates like 2-chloro-3-(trifluoromethyl)pyridine, 1,2,4-triazole, and 2-chloro-5-chloromethylthiazole are key building blocks for selective herbicides, systemic fungicides, and targeted insecticides.

2. Advanced Polymer & Engineering Plastics

High-temperature polyimides, specialized epoxy resins, and durable plasticizers are essential for modern electronics and aerospace designs. Saier Chemical provides Pyromellitic Dianhydride (PMDA) and Pyromellitic Acid (PMA) as key monomers to enhance the heat resistance and physical stability of engineering polymers. Our high-purity durene serves as a key precursor for PMDA production, ensuring excellent polymer chain uniformity.

3. Specialized Pharmaceutical Intermediates

Developing effective therapeutics requires highly reliable molecular building blocks. We supply specialized compounds like 1,3-Dimethyladamantane, malononitrile, and (R)-(+)-2-(4-hydroxyphenoxy)propionic acid. These compounds feature strict stereo-chemical structures and minimal trace metal impurities, making them suitable for active pharmaceutical ingredient (API) synthesis pathways.

4. Electronics & Microlithography

As semiconductor lithography moves to smaller nanometer scales, the demand for high-purity alicyclic compounds has increased. Cycloaliphatic systems and adamantine derivatives serve as etching-resistant components in photoresist formulations. By maintaining tight control over isomerization during synthesis, we deliver raw materials that support high-resolution semiconductor fabrication.

Q1: What are the differences between aliphatic and aromatic solvents?
Aliphatic solvents are composed of open-chain hydrocarbons (alkanes, alkenes, or alkynes) and cyclic hydrocarbons without aromatic character. They exhibit low odor, relatively low toxicity, and mild solvency, making them suitable for extractions, polymerizations, and sensitive coatings. Aromatic solvents contain one or more benzene rings, providing stronger solvency, higher boiling ranges, and distinct odor profiles. They are typically used in heavy industrial paints, agricultural emulsions, and chemical synthesis pathways.
